Turgenieff (Turgenev), novelist, poet, and playwright, known for his detailed descriptions about everyday live in Russia in the 19th century, he portrayed realistically the peasantry and the rising intelligentsia in its attempt to move the country into a new age. A Nobleman's Nest is one of Turgenieff's writings that depict the type of Russian girl who dreams of clear ideal love. See other titles by this author available from Kessinger Publishing.
